Description
No. 3 Saltgate is a building from the 17th century, with an 18th-century front. The older structure seems to be incorporated into the rear and consists of gabled cottages. The building has three storeys and features a parapet. It is constructed of brick and is distempered. There is a floor band and two windows with mullion transom casements, which have segmental arches at the first floor and flush frames. The roof is covered with pantiles. The entrance includes a six-panel door with a flush frame and a hood supported by shaped brackets.
